    Prevent punctures, and do a good job of aging and leakage inspection.

    The temperature is very high in summer, car tires belong to rubber products, and it is easy to burn tires when encountering high temperatures, if the driving road conditions are not good, the road surface is very hot and very sharp pebbles and other objects, it is easy to scratch the tires with high heat. In hot weather, the vehicle is parked in the sun for a long time, which will also accelerate the aging of components, especially some interface parts.

    Wearing slippers is cool and accidents are also prone to accidents

    On hot days, everyone likes to change into cool summer clothes, and many drivers even like to wear slippers to drive, greedy for convenience and coolness. Wearing slippers to drive is dangerous and a traffic offense.

    Slippers are easy to be hooked by the brake plate and leave the soles of the feet, when an emergency occurs, if the slippers are easy to slip when stepping on the accelerator or brake, it is very likely to delay the timing of braking, resulting in traffic accidents.

    Wear sunglasses while driving, and the quality should be excellent

    It is understood that the dark color of sunglasses can delay the time for the eyes to send images to the brain, resulting in "visual difference" and "trompe l'oeil".

    Especially when encountering traffic lights, traffic lights and obstacles, this visual delay will cause distortion of speed and distance, so that the driver wearing sunglasses makes a wrong judgment, and when encountering an emergency, the response is not timely, which is easy to lead to traffic accidents.

    High temperature in summer Beware of spontaneous combustion of the car

    Flammable and explosive items such as perfume and gas lighter in the car must be cleaned up in time. Flammable and explosive materials, exposed to high temperatures, can easily cause disasters or.

    Generally speaking, the spontaneous combustion of the car is related to the aging of the line and the oil leakage, so in the summer, it is necessary to pay attention to check whether the high and low voltage lines of the vehicle are short-circuited or aging, whether the oil circuit is leaking, etc., the daily maintenance of the car is the key, and it is necessary to maintain it diligently.

    In the summer, flat tires are also prone to traffic safety hazards. With the gradual increase in air temperature and road surface temperature, tire pressure can easily rise at high speed or long distances, causing a puncture.

    In addition, the temperature is high in summer, and the physical exertion is relatively large, especially at noon, and it is easy to doze off. Please pay attention to the majority of drivers and friends, be sure to rest well, ensure enough sleep and sufficient physical strength, and do not drive tiredly.

    If you feel sleepy, you can find a safe and shady place to park, rest for a while, and wait until your mind is clear before continuing driving.

    1) Prevent the engine from overheating.

    1.Keep enough cooling water in the cooling radiator.

    2.Remove dust and grease from the cooling radiator and engine block in a timely manner.

    3. Check and keep the belt tension of the fan in time to meet the specified standards.

    4.Observe the indicated value of the water temperature gauge at any time while driving. When the engine temperature is too high (boiling), you should choose to stop in a cool place in time to make the engine idle running, ventilate and cool down the hood, and continue driving after the water temperature drops.

    5.When the car is driving in a hot climate for a long time, it is necessary to master the appropriate speed, the driving time in the low-gear clear position should not be too long, the acceleration should not be too fast, and the engine should not work for a long time with heavy loads, so as to avoid damage to the cylinder head gasket due to the high engine temperature.

    2) Improve lubrication and fuel system work.

    1.Replace the engine with a high slaughter oil.

    2.Gearbox, reducer, steering gear, etc. It should be replaced with summer gear oil.

    3.Appropriately reduce the oil level height of the carburetor float chamber.

    4.If necessary, add a heat shield between the exhaust branch pipe and the gasoline pump to prevent the fuel from evaporating in the pipeline due to heating, resulting in "gas lock".

    3) Prevent battery damage.

    1.Keep the outside of the battery clean and the vents open to prevent the increase in internal pressure at high temperatures**.

    2. Check the level of the electrolyte in time, and add distilled water if necessary.

    4) Prevent tire bursts.

    1. In the case of high temperature driving, the speed should be appropriately reduced. When you find that the tire temperature and tire pressure are too high, you should choose to stop and rest in a cool place, let it return to normal naturally, and then continue driving. When wading in water, also wait for the tire temperature to drop before driving.

    2.Pay attention to check and keep the tire pressure up to the specified standard. If the tire pressure increases due to high temperatures or prolonged high-speed driving, the method of deflating should not be used to reduce the pressure.

    5) Prevent brake failure.

    1.Pay attention to check the braking performance of the car during driving to prevent the brake wheel cup from expanding and deforming due to high temperature, resulting in brake failure.

    2.When going down a long slope, try to avoid using the brakes continuously or frequently. If necessary, stop and rest on the way to prevent brake failure due to excessive temperature of brake shoes and brake drums.

    6) Take proper rest.

    In summer, the climate is hot, and drivers are prone to fatigue and sleepiness. Try to get enough sleep and stay energized. If you feel listless, lethargic, unresponsive, etc. When driving, you should stop immediately to rest, or wipe your face with cold water to refresh yourself to ensure driving safety.
